Marine deserter shot for robbery
SURABAYA: The police have shot Mar San, a marine deserter, on Jl. Sumoharjo here for his alleged involvement in a major robbery in Bogor, West Java, East Java police chief Insp. Gen. Sutanto said.
Sutanto explained that with the capture of Mar San, believed to be the mastermind of the robbery, police have managed to arrest five of the 10 suspects.
"We are still hunting down five other suspects," he was quoted by Antara as saying on Wednesday.
Mar San and his accomplices managed steal Rp 1.8 billion (US$195,600) from employees of garment manufacturing company PT Great River Indonesia on Aug. 31.
The robbers were extremely vicious, killing a security guard and a police officer safeguarding the cash.
Mar San, who used to be a marine company commander, was shot on Tuesday in a joint operation between the East and West Java police, Sutanto said, adding that the suspect is now being treated at Bhayangkara Hospital in Surabaya.
